Application
The 45-degree flammability tester for textiles is widely used in the textile industry, especially for testing the flammability of textiles when exposed to a heat source. This equipment is mainly used for fire safety testing of household textiles, industrial fabrics, fire-resistant clothing, and special textiles in industries such as aviation, construction, etc. With the continuous tightening of safety standards, the flammability testing of textiles has become an important part of compliance checks in many industries. The 45-degree flammability tester for textiles is not only applicable to manufacturers and testing institutions, but is also widely used in research institutions and laboratories for conducting research on the fire performance of related materials.
Standards
ASTM D 1230, ASTM F963, 16 CFR -1610, CALIF TB 117, CAN/CGSB 4.2 No 27.5, GB/T 14644
Parameters
- Manual firing device, including sample holder and brushing device
- Spread time scope: 0-99.99s
- Firing time: 1s or specified
- Resolution: 0.01s
- Specimens clamp inside dimension: 152×38mm
- Flame height: 15.875mm
- Dimension: 540×410×300mm(L×W×H)
- Igniter model: comply to ASTMD1230
- Power Supply: 220V
- Accessories: clamps 4pcs, weights, calibration plate 1pcs, Flame Gauge 1pcs

Detection functionThe testing function of the 45-degree flammability tester for textiles is extremely powerful and mainly includes the following aspects:
Flame spread rate detection
During the testing process, the equipment can accurately measure the time and distance it takes for the flame to spread from the ignition point of the sample to other parts. Based on this data, the spread rate of the textile in a fire can be evaluated, and thus the fire resistance performance can be analyzed.Sample combustion time measurementThe equipment will record the time from when the sample is ignited until it completely goes out. This data is crucial for evaluating the self-extinguishing properties and fire resistance of the material, especially for quality inspection during the production of fire-resistant clothing and household textiles.
Analysis of Flame and Smoke Generation QuantitiesThe equipment can analyze the height of the flames and the amount of smoke generated during the combustion process, helping to detect the flammability of materials and their impact on air quality. This function is particularly important when testing special materials, especially in high-risk applications.
Sample droplet behavior detectionBy observing and recording whether there is any melting and droplet phenomenon during the burning process of the sample, the equipment can detect whether there is a risk of burning substances drooping from the textile. This is particularly important for applications with high safety requirements (such as in the construction field).
What is the standard test method for the textile 45-degree flammability tester?The standard test method for the 45-degree flammability tester in textiles is usually carried out in accordance with the ASTM D1230 standard. During the test, the textile is exposed to a standard flame at a 45-degree angle, and the ignition time, burning time, and the residue left after burning are recorded. These data help to determine the flammability and fire resistance of the textile.
